When the polynomial in P(x) is divided by (x - a), the remainder equals P(a).

A. True
B. False

Answer:

A

Explanation:

The Remainder theorem states that a polynomial f(x) divided by (x + h ) has remainder given by

f(- h)

Thus if P(x) is divided by (x - a) then the remainder is P(a) → True
